mysql生成了很多bin文件mysql-bin.000nn是什么文件?

2023-06-25    分類: 網站建設

MySQL運行中生成了很多很大的mysql-bin.數字的MySQL數據庫的操作日志文件,如果你沒有做主從復制的話這個文件意義不大,mysql-bin.000nn日志文件是記錄對MySQL數據的操作,當MySQL數據庫誤刪或者是誤操作,需要進行數據恢復可能用到MySQL-bin日志文件。

mysql-bin是什么文件

例如UPDATE一個表,或者DELETE數據,即使該語句沒有匹配的數據,他的命令也會存儲到日志文件中,還包括每個語句執行的時間,也會記錄進去的。這樣時間久了,或是對MySQL數據庫有頻繁的操作就會產生很大的mysql-bin的日志文件。占用服務器的硬盤空間,今天成都創新互聯就介紹如果修改MySQL配置關閉產生的日志文件,或者設置mysql-bin的保留天數。

MySQL數據庫的MySQL-bin日志文件主要有以下兩個用處:

1:MySQL數據恢復如果數據庫出問題了,而你之前有過備份,那么可以看日志文件,找出是哪個命令導致你的數據庫出問題了,想辦法挽回損失。

2:主從服務器之間同步數據主服務器上所有的操作都在記錄日志中,從服務器可以根據該日志來進行,以確保兩個同步。舉例:當單一的mysql服務器服務使用時,可以將相應的 log-bin=/program/mysql/mysql-bin 該項注釋掉,加 “#”號然后重啟 mysql 服務,就樣就關閉MySQL產生日志文件了。

刪除mysql-bin文件的方法?

默認情況下mysql會一直保留mysql-bin文件,這樣到一定時候,磁盤可能會被裝滿,雖然文件沒用,但是不建議使用rm命令刪除,這樣有可能會不安全,正確的方法是通過mysql的命令去刪除。

mysql -u root -p

Enter password:

Welcome to the MySQL monitor. Commands end with ; or g.

Your MySQL connection id is 1304105

Server version: 5.7.39-0ubuntu0.12.04.1-log (Ubuntu)

Copyright (c) 2020, 2023, Oracle and/or its affiliates. All rights reserved.

Oracle is a registered trademark of Oracle Corporation and/or its

affiliates. Other names may be trademarks of their respective

owners.

Type 'help;' or 'h' for help. Type 'c' to clear the current input statement.

mysql> reset master;

Query OK, 0 rows affected (2 min 47.16 sec)

其實關鍵的命令就是reset master;這個命令會清空mysql-bin文件。

另外如果你的mysql服務器不需要做主從復制的話,建議通過修改my.cnf文件,來設置不生成這些文件,只要刪除my.cnf中的下面一行就可以了。

log-bin=mysql-bin

當然我們也可以注釋這行代碼禁止他執行。

#log-bin=mysql-bin

如果你需要復制,最好設置一下MySQL日志文件保留天數,可以通過下面的配置設定日志文件保留的天數:

expire_logs_days = 10

表示保留10天的日志,這樣老日志會自動被清理掉。當然你可以在設置小一點的天數,如設置1天第2天MySQL-bin日志文件就自動刪除了,這種方法也可以用于刪除MySQL數據庫日志。如做了主從數據庫同步可以設置3天,主要看你的服務器硬盤容量和業務需求業定。

分享標題:mysql生成了很多bin文件mysql-bin.000nn是什么文件?
網頁地址:http://m.kartarina.com/news49/266899.html

成都網站建設公司_創新互聯,為您提供建站公司做網站網頁設計公司定制網站網站制作動態網站

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

搜索引擎優化
主站蜘蛛池模板: 无码国产精品久久一区免费| 亚洲AV无码专区在线厂| 亚洲熟妇无码另类久久久| 成人av片无码免费天天看| 亚洲AV永久无码精品一百度影院| 亚洲av无码兔费综合| 国产成人无码一区二区在线观看| 亚洲欧洲AV无码专区| 夜夜添无码试看一区二区三区| 亚洲中文字幕久久精品无码VA| 国产羞羞的视频在线观看 国产一级无码视频在线 | 国产成人无码一二三区视频| 亚洲色在线无码国产精品不卡| 亚洲人成人无码网www电影首页| 精品久久久无码人妻字幂| 精品无码人妻一区二区三区| 国产三级无码内射在线看| 人妻无码久久久久久久久久久 | 久久久久亚洲AV无码永不| 国产精品99久久久精品无码| 无码精品人妻一区二区三区AV| 亚洲午夜无码毛片av久久京东热| 久久亚洲精品AB无码播放| 永久免费AV无码网站国产| 久久精品无码av| 久久激情亚洲精品无码?V| 亚洲精品一级无码鲁丝片| 国产aⅴ激情无码久久久无码| 亚洲精品av无码喷奶水糖心| 人妻无码αv中文字幕久久琪琪布| 久久亚洲AV无码精品色午夜麻| 无码人妻精品一区二区| 日韩人妻无码一区二区三区久久| 国产精品亚洲а∨无码播放 | 日韩丰满少妇无码内射| 久久久国产精品无码免费专区| 亚洲精品无码不卡在线播HE| 午夜不卡久久精品无码免费| 久久人妻内射无码一区三区| 亚洲va中文字幕无码久久不卡| 亚洲AV无码专区在线播放中文 |